Job Title: Day Hab Staff

  • Level 1: Day Hab Navigator 
    Entry-level role focused on guiding participants through daily activities and basic health navigation.
  • Level 2: Day Hab Resource Advocate
    Mid-level role providing direct support, connecting individuals to services, and advocating for their needs.
  • Level 3: Community Health Specialist 
    Advanced role focused on outreach, health education, and coordinating care across systems.

 

Reports To: Day Hab Operations Manager, Community Health Program Manager

 

Job Summary: The Day Hab Navigator is responsible for assisting individuals in acquiring and maintaining the skills, personal habits, and positive attitudes necessary for enhancing their independence and quality of life. This position involves providing structured services and skill-building activities, conducting outreach, and connecting clients to community resources. The Day Hab Navigator will work closely with clients to develop personalized plans that address their needs and goals.

 

Key Responsibilities:

  • Client Support: Assist clients in developing and implementing day hab. plans that reflect their interests, capabilities, and needs. Provide prompts, reminders, guidance, and role modeling in areas such as socialization, personal hygiene, exercise, nutrition, and behavior.
  • Coordinates Services: Work with individuals, coordinates activities with other departments, medical providers, social workers, schools and/or other outreach agencies as appropriate to ensure that the needs of the clients are met.
  • Skill Building: Develop and provide structured services, activities, behavior modification and social skills to clients as part of rehabilitation skills; implements wellness and recovery philosophy and values to clients through education and outreach program, enhancing their skills and level of independence.
  • Community Integration: Encourage clients to participate in community activities and events, fostering a sense of belonging and integration.
  • Outreach: Conduct outreach in the community to engage clients and connect them to resources. Meet clients in various settings, including shelters, parks, and community events.
  • Advocacy: Advocate on behalf of clients to ensure they receive the necessary support and services. Assist clients with applications for public benefits and other resources.
  • Documentation: Maintain accurate records of client interactions, progress, and services provided. Use electronic health records systems to document all contacts and services.
  • Safety and Welfare: Ensure the safety and welfare of clients during activities
  • Team Collaboration: Work collaboratively with other staff members, managed care plans, primary care providers, and local programs to coordinate services and support for clients.

 

Qualifications:

 

  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• Experience working with individuals with disabilities or in a similar role preferred.
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
  • Basic computer skills, including proficiency in Microsoft Office and electronic health records systems.
  • Level 1: Day Hab Navigator: High School Diploma or GED equivalent – Entry level position- will hold caseload of up to 20 clients. Will facilitate adult workgroups in Center. 
  • Level 2: Day Hab Resource Advocate (2) years of full-time experience performing advanced journey level or specialized clerical duties in an office environment. Should have experience performing duties comparable to a Case Manager. Case studies or college credits for Psychology, Sociology is a bonus but not required. Will hold caseload of 21-40 clients while facilitating adult workgroups in Center. Will perform outreach services for new clients.
  • Level 3: Community Health Specialist (3) years of full-time experience performing advanced journey level or specialized Case Manager in an office environment. Should have experience performing duties comparable to a Case Manager. Case studies or college credits for Psychology, Sociology is required. Hold caseload of 41-60 clients while facilitating adult workgroups in Center. Will perform outreach services for new clients.


Working Conditions:

 

  • Schedule 35 hours per week, Monday through Friday with some flexible hours, including early mornings, evenings, weekends, and holidays as needed.
  • Ability to stand for long periods and perform repetitive tasks.
  • Comfortable working in various community settings and environments.
